What is Boston Services?

Boston Services
Business ServicesHuman Resources Management Systems (HRMS)

Founded in 2014 and headquartered in Burlington, Massachusetts, Boston Services operates as a specialized, minority-owned staffing firm. Under the leadership of Boppanda Ganapathy, who brings over 25 years of industry expertise, the company has cultivated a reputation for delivering high-caliber recruitment solutions. The firm distinguishes itself through a vertical-specific operational model, ensuring that staffing strategies are meticulously aligned with the unique organizational goals of its partners. By maintaining a focus on both simple and complex workforce requirements, Boston Services provides essential staff augmentation services that drive meaningful business outcomes across the nation.
